Introduction:

In the realm of communities and networking, individuals often find themselves at a crossroads: should they be a part of an exploratory community that embraces innovation and experimentation or opt for a reputable community that upholds established credibility and reliability? This article delves into the nuances of both community types, highlighting the advantages and considerations for making an informed choice.


1. Exploratory Community: Embracing the Journey of Discovery

An exploratory community fosters an environment of curiosity, adaptability, and continuous learning. Members of such communities are driven by the excitement of charting new territories, pushing boundaries, and seeking out innovative solutions to complex challenges. Embracing a flexible mindset, they actively explore various ideas, test hypotheses, and engage in open discussions to drive progress within their domain.

Advantages:

- Continuous Learning: Exploratory communities offer abundant opportunities to expand knowledge and skill-sets through exposure to new ideas and experiences.

- Innovation and Creativity: By encouraging experimentation, members have the freedom to think outside the box and uncover unique perspectives and solutions.

- Collaboration and Networking: Exploratory communities often bring together diverse individuals and professionals, fostering collaborations that lead to groundbreaking discoveries.

Considerations:

- Uncertain Outcomes: While exploration can yield significant breakthroughs, there's also a risk of failure or unfruitful endeavors.

- Time and Effort: The pursuit of unexplored paths may demand substantial time and dedication, which could divert attention from other pursuits.


2. Reputable Community: Building on Solid Foundations

A reputable community thrives on its established credibility, reliability, and expertise. Members of this community are known for their consistent contributions, adherence to high standards, and trusted interactions. The reputation of the community serves as a magnet, attracting individuals seeking reliable information, valuable insights, and a sense of belonging to a trusted network.

Advantages:

- Trust and Credibility: Being associated with a reputable community enhances an individual's or organization's trustworthiness and reputation.

- Reliability and Validation: In a reputable community, ideas, and information are often vetted, ensuring accuracy and quality.

- Networking Opportunities: Membership in a reputable community can open doors to valuable professional connections and collaborations.

Considerations:

- Potential Stagnation: A focus on reputation preservation may lead to resistance to embracing new and untested ideas or approaches.

- Limited Innovation: An emphasis on established practices may hinder the pursuit of unconventional or cutting-edge solutions.


Conclusion:

The decision between an exploratory community and a reputable community ultimately depends on an individual's goals, preferences, and aspirations. Exploratory communities offer an exciting journey of discovery, fostering innovation and continuous learning. In contrast, reputable communities provide a solid foundation of trust, credibility, and networking opportunities.

In many cases, striking a balance between both community types can yield the best outcomes. Joining a reputable community for networking and validation while actively engaging with exploratory communities to fuel innovation can create a powerful synergy. Whichever path one chooses, active participation and genuine interest in contributing to the community's growth will undoubtedly lead to a fulfilling and enriching experience.
